Saudi Arabia Announces 5,591 New COVID-19 Cases

The Ministry of Health announced 5,591 new COVID-19 cases and 5,238 recoveries in the Kingdom during the past 24 hours.

The ministry added that the number of critical cases reached 540.

Ministry data showed that the total number of infections in the country reached 638,327, while the recovery tally increased to 584,050.

The ministry reported two new deaths, bringing the fatalities tally in Saudi Arabia to 8,914.

Saudi Leadership Condoles Iranian President over Victims of Port Explosion

Custodian of the Two Holy Mosques King Salman bin Abdulaziz Al Saud has sent a cable of condolences to Iranian President Dr. Masoud Pezeshkian over the victims of the explosion that occurred at Rajaei Port in Bandar Abbas.

The Custodian of the Two Holy Mosques extended his sincere condolences and sympathy to the Iranian President, the families of the deceased, and the people of Iran.

Prince Mohammed bin Salman bin Abdulaziz Al Saud, Saudi Crown Prince and Prime Minister, has sent a similar cable of condolences to Pezeshkian.
